Little backdrop for this... It was brought to my guilds attn. that a guildie ninja'd some BoE gear out of BoT trash runs Friday night. It turns out that this guildie happened to be my son. I confronted him about the accusations and he confessed. He was kicked from the guild, we had a heart to heart on playing the game the right way and with integrity. I sent an email to 6 toons that were in the raid with him, something like this -

"Hello, It has been brought to my attn. that you were in a trash run the other night and a guildie ninja'd some gear. It turns out this guildie is my real life son, he has been kicked from the guild and read the riot act on the proper way to play this game. I apologize for his actions and thank you for your time and patience. Please pst in game to discuss further."

I have since talked to a couple of the players and have paid out a few thousand gold to pay for their time, repair bill and just the bad experience.

This morning I log on to my account and had been hacked. (10) toons on this server. All of them had been pillaged and to top it off the only (2) toons that my son plays on this server were deleted. Coincidence or are they sending a message for my son's gameplay?

Couple questions come to mind. If this is a targeted hack, how can these guys be this good? And if Blizzard can retrieve all gear and reset everything to the way it was, why can the hackers not be tracked and caught?
